James Herbert Nash, of Warwick, NY (formerly of Franklin, MA), passed away on February 12, 2013 at Orange Regional Medical Center.  He was 85 years old.

Born on October 2, 1927 in Queens, NY, he was the son of the late James H. and Louise Caroline (Utzig) Nash.

He was married to Joyce (Holden) Nash .

James served proudly in the United States Military for 30 years, first with the US Army from 1946-47, then with the Air Force from 1950-1976, including Air Force Reserves.

A graduate of Northeastern University in Massachusetts, he was a teacher of ROTC at University of New Hampshire.  An executive with Heath Consultants in Stoughton, MA, he was a member of the Republican Town Committee in Franklin, MA, and served as Chairman of the Planning Board in Franklin, MA, where he was honored by having a street named after him “Jim Nash Street”.  He was a member of St. John’s Episcopal Church, Franklin, MA.

He is survived by his wife, Joyce Nash of Warwick; a daughter, Lucinda Henry and her husband Jim of Warwick; his grandson:  Christian Henry and his wife Sarah of South Port, CT and their daughter, Evelyn Rose Henry;  grandson, Jonathan Henry of Brooklyn; grandson, Alexander Henry of Warwick; granddaughter, Arianna Henry of Philadelphia, PA; a sister, Carolyne Bindel of Australia; and  nephews:  Ernest Bindel and Theodore Bindel.
